Working at a customer, we had major issues with an application. It does not handle the new “Improving the high-DPI experience in GDI based Desktop Apps”.
Using the AppCompat mode by disable the built in functions work:
But, that does not fly for 1500 machines. Using ACT would work, but…
This one is easy…
REG ADD “HKLMSoftwareMicrosoftWindows NTCurrentVersionAppCompatFlagsLayers” /V “C:Program Files(x86)folderapp.exe” /T REG_SZ /D “~ DPIUNAWARE” /F
“~ HIGHDPIAWARE” = Override high DPI scaling behavior (Application)
“~ DPIUNAWARE” = Override high DPI scaling behavior (System)
“~ GDIDPISCALING DPIUNAWARE” = Override high DPI scaling behavior (System Enhanced)